What is the best time of year to hire a small business accountant in Las Vegas? +
The best time to hire a MERNA™-certified small business accountant in Las Vegas, Nevada is before October 31 — giving your small business accountant time to implement year-end strategies before December 31 deadlines. Common year-end moves that require advance planning include: retirement account contributions, equipment purchases (Section 179), charitable giving strategies, tax-loss harvesting, and entity elections. What questions should I ask a small business accountant in Las Vegas before hiring? +
Before hiring a small business accountant in Las Vegas, Nevada, ask: (1) Are you licensed and insured in Nevada? (2) How many clients in Las Vegas do you currently serve? (3) What is your fee structure — hourly, flat, or retainer? (4) How do you communicate with clients year-round, not just at tax time? (5) What is your average client savings? How do I prepare for my first small business accountant consultation in Las Vegas? +
To get the most from your free consultation with a MERNA™-certified small business accountant serving 89107, bring: (1) Last 2 years of tax returns, (2) Current year income estimates (W-2s, 1099s, business revenue), (3) List of major expenses (home office, vehicle, equipment), (4) Business entity documents if applicable, (5) Investment account statements. What tax deductions do most Las Vegas residents miss? +
The most commonly missed deductions for Las Vegas, Nevada residents include: (1) Home office deduction — even partial use qualifies, (2) Vehicle mileage — 67 cents/mile in 2024, (3) Health insurance premiums for self-employed, (4) Retirement contributions — up to $69,000/year with the right structure, (5) Depreciation on rental properties, (6) Qualified Business Income (QBI) deduction — 20% of business income, (7) State and local tax (SALT) optimization strategies.
